在CentOS中,可以使用以下步骤配置redis.service:
在终端中执行以下命令:
复制插入
sudo useradd -r -s /bin/false redis
复制插入
这将创建一个名为redis的系统用户,并禁止该用户登录系统。
在终端中执行以下命令:
复制插入
sudo yum install redis
复制插入
这将安装最新版本的Redis。
在终端中执行以下命令:
复制插入
sudo nano /etc/redis.conf
复制插入
这将打开Redis配置文件。根据需要修改以下配置:
复制插入
- bind 127.0.0.1 #绑定IP
- port 6379 #监听端口
- logfile /var/log/redis/redis-server.log #日志文件路径
- dir /var/lib/redis #持久化文件存储路径
复制插入
在终端中执行以下命令:
复制插入
sudo nano /etc/systemd/system/redis.service
复制插入
这将创建一个新的systemd服务单元文件,打开它并输入以下内容:
复制插入
- [Unit]
- Description=Redis Server
- After=network.target
-
- [Service]
- User=redis
- Group=redis
- ExecStart=/usr/bin/redis-server /etc/redis.conf
- ExecStop=/usr/bin/redis-cli shutdown
- Restart=always
-
- [Install]
- WantedBy=multi-user.target
复制插入
在终端中执行以下命令:
复制插入
sudo systemctl enable redis
复制插入
这将启用Redis服务,并将其设置为在系统启动时自动启动。
在终端中执行以下命令:
复制插入
sudo systemctl start redis
复制插入
这将启动Redis服务。
在终端中执行以下命令:
复制插入
systemctl status redis
复制插入
如果Redis服务正在运行,将显示服务的状态。现在可以使用Redis客户端连接到Redis服务器,并开始使用它了。
以上是CentOS中配置Redis服务的基本步骤,根据实际需要可以进行更改和配置。